How much area do I need for a treadmill?
The majority of treadmills need a minimum of 2m of length and 1m of width when in use. If planning to save it when not in usage, a collapsible model can conserve area.
2. Is a greater motor power constantly much better?
Not always. For walkers, a motor with around 2.0-2.5 HP is enough, while runners might benefit from motors in the 3.0 HP range for better performance.
3. What is the typical lifespan of a treadmill?
With routine usage and appropriate maintenance, a treadmill can last anywhere from 7 to 12 years.
